Strain pairing involves combining different types of cannabis to create a unique experience, tailored to an individual's preferences and desires.
The key to successful strain pairing lies in understanding the different effects, flavors, and aromas of various cannabis strains. There are three main categories to consider: Sativa. Sativas are known for their uplifting and creative effects, often associated with a fruity and floral flavor profile. Indicas are often preferred for their sedating properties, accompanied by earthy notes. Hybrids, as the term suggests, are a blend of Sativa and Indica, offering a mix of both effects and flavors.
When pairing strains, it's vital to consider the individual's desired experience. For those seeking relaxation, a Indica or a heavy Indica-dominant Hybrid is a suitable choice. For users requiring a boost of vitality and creativity, a Sativa or Sativa-dominant Hybrid would be the better option. Another critical aspect to consider is the terpene profile of the strains. Terpenes are the compounds responsible for the unique flavors and effects of cannabis. Some common terpenes include Pinene, each with its distinct properties. For example, Limonene is known for its energizing and refreshing effects, while Myrcene is associated with relaxation and a pungent flavor.
Strain pairing can be also influenced by the time of day and the individual's outlook. For instance, opting for a morning pick-me-up might involve a Sativa-dominant Hybrid with high levels of pinene and Limonene. In contrast, a relaxing bedtime might be better suited with an Indica-dominant Hybrid, containing high amounts of Myrcene and Linalool.
